1. Introduction. Polycarboxylate ether/ester (PCE) superplasticizer is a new generation of superplasticizer following the development of poly (naphthalene sulfonate) (PNS), poly (melamine sulfonate) (PMS) and acetone formaldehyde sulfite (AFS) superplasticizers.

Polycarboxylate superplasticizers (PCEs) are comb-shaped polymers with an anionic backbone and several nonionic pendant chains, which typically are comprised of polyethylene glycols. - What is a polycarboxylate superplastic?
- Polycarboxylate superplastics, also known as high-grade water reducers, they are chemicals that are used where well-dispersed particle suspensions are required. These polymers are used as dispersants to avoid particle aggregation to improve the flow characteristics or rheology of solid applications such as suspensions.
- What is polycarboxylate superplasticizer monomer (2066)?
- Polycarboxylate superplasticizer monomer (2066) is mainly used in the production of polycarboxylate high-performance water-reducer products. The synthesized polycarboxylate high-performance water-reducer has good comprehensive performance, and the water-reducing rate of the product can reach more than 30%.
